Simultaneous equations like 𝒚 = 2𝒙 - 1 and 𝒚 = 𝒙 + 1 can be represented graphically. To solve the equations graphically, the two lines 𝒚 = 𝒙 + 1 and 𝒚 = 2𝒙 - 1 are drawn on the same diagram.
